Overview

More and more engineering and technical professionals are making career transitions from product design into project management. This, however, requires formal training and a willingness to learn new skills. All the technical knowledge in the world will not deliver a project successfully, with the necessary level of quality, within cost constraints and on time, without proper project management skills.

Unfortunately, very few engineering professionals have any degree of formal project management training, which results in a great deal of personal stress as well as cost blow-outs and other woes.

To address this problem, the Competency in Project Management for Engineers and Technicians  course from the Engineering Institute of Technology will focus on the critical project-related activities such as work breakdown, scheduling, cost control, and risk management, and show how these can be performed with software to lighten the project manager’s workload. 

You will learn how to introduce appropriate quality management procedures, keep your projects on track using the ‘Earned Value Analysis’ method, exercise an appropriate leadership style and keep team members creative and motivated, and avoid the pitfalls caused by a lack of understanding of the legal issues pertaining to projects.

Aspects such as team leadership and contract law are also covered. All topics will be supplemented with practical exercises focusing primarily on the areas of electrical, electronics, instrumentation, and mechanical engineering. If you wish to do so, you can choose, as a basis for the practical exercises, small projects from your work environment.

Certification

To obtain a certificate of completion for EIT’s Professional Certificate of Competency, students must achieve a 65% attendance rate at the live, online fortnightly webinars.  Detailed summaries/notes can be submitted in lieu of attendance.  In addition, students must obtain a mark of 60% in the set assignments which could take the form of written assignments and practical assignments. Students must also obtain a mark of 100% in quizzes.  If a student does not achieve the required score, they will be given an opportunity to resubmit the assignment to obtain the required score.
